L: Poured from a crowler to a snifter glass. Had a honey gold color and a mostly clear consistency. There was a quarter inch of foamy head that lasted an above average amount of time. Pretty good lacing.
S: A sweet and interesting aroma of hops, citrus fruit, malt, coconut, tropical fruit, and wood.
T: Tasted of a small amount of malt (mostly in the finish; not a big factor), a good shot of tropical fruit (pineapple, in particular), a decent amount of hops (not too much, but certainly present), a bit of wood (from the advertised oak barrels), some coconut, and citrus fruit (orange). This is a sweet, subtle, oddly compelling flavor.
F: A good amount of carbonation with a smooth, if a little syrupy, finish. Medium-bodied.
O: A solidly done, easy to drink beer. Worth a look.

The beer pours a nice white foamy head that dissipates fairly quickly. The beer itself is a hazy orange color that has a bit of yellow to it. It looks nice and strongly resembles pineapple juice.
The smell is delicious and sweet. The main note is a strong pineapple with hints of coconut at the edges. There is also a sharp orange and bitter hop nut that cuts in just during the finish.
The taste is good with a sweet pineapple upfront followed by a delicious coconut. The more bitter orange hop note is more present and contrasts decently with the sweeter notes to create a tropical delight.
The feel is good. It has a medium body that is on the heavier side of things with a smooth and dry finish.
Overall, this is a fairly solid hazy tropical ipa worth getting. It goes great with a nice tropical day.
